WebThe initial spin rate is given by the spin-release mechanism attached between the capsule and the mother spacecraft, and the flight path angle can be modified by adjusting the … WebJun 13, 2024 · The Hayabusa2 Re-entry Capsule Approved to Land in Australia Jul. 14, 2024 (13:00) [release] JAXA-the Australian Space Agency Joint Statement for Cooperation in the Hayabusa2 Sample Return Mission May 8, 2024 (09:30) [release] Study Based on Observation Data from Asteroid Explorer “Hayabusa2” Published in Science Nov. 13, … Some of the technologies planned to be used for the Hayabusa Mk2 mission have never been tested in outer space. In order to reduce the risk in this project, several technology test missions specifically intended for Hayabusa Mk2 have been proposed.
